What is a coffee educator?

A Coffee Educator is a professional who teaches others about coffee, including its history, sourcing, brewing techniques, and tasting skills. They may work in cafés, roasteries, or training programs to educate baristas, customers, and industry professionals. Their goal is to enhance coffee knowledge, improve brewing skills, and promote an appreciation for high-quality coffee.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the coffee educator position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Coffee Educator, you need in-depth knowledge of coffee origins, brewing methods, sensory evaluation, and experience in training or hospitality, often supported by certifications such as SCA (Specialty Coffee Association) credentials. Familiarity with espresso machines, grinders, pour-over equipment, and training platforms is essential. Exceptional communication, public speaking, and interpersonal skills set top candidates apart in engaging and educating both staff and customers. These abilities ensure a Coffee Educator can effectively convey complex concepts and elevate coffee standards in diverse settings.

What does a typical day look like for a coffee educator?

A typical day for a Coffee Educator involves preparing and delivering engaging training sessions on coffee theory, brewing techniques, and tasting skills to both staff and customers. You may spend time developing educational materials, setting up tastings or demonstrations, and staying up-to-date with the latest coffee trends. Collaboration with baristas, managers, and roasters is common, as is providing feedback to help maintain quality standards. This role offers a dynamic mix of hands-on and instructional work, making it ideal for those passionate about both coffee and teaching.
